Ingredients for This Raspberry Recipe

The essence of this delightful dish comes from high-quality ingredients that elevate every bite.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• Fresh Raspberries: Their tartness forms the heart of the recipe. If fresh ones are out of season, frozen raspberries can serve as an appealing substitute.
  • Cream Cheese: Choose full-fat for a creamier texture, but low-fat options work well too.
  • Sugar: Regular granulated sugar sweetens the dish perfectly, but you can try coconut or raw sugar for a more complex flavor.
  • Vanilla Extract: A splash enhances the dish’s aromatic profile, making every bite even more inviting.
  • Eggs: These add richness, holding the texture together beautifully.

How to Make This Raspberry Recipe

  1. Prep the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) to get things warm and cozy.
  2. Mix the Base: In a mixing bowl, combine the cream cheese and sugar. Using your whisk, blend until it’s incredibly smooth. The sweet scent of the cream cheese filling your kitchen will set the mood.
  3. Incorporate Eggs and Vanilla: Gently add the eggs one at a time, whisking in each thoroughly before introducing the next. Pour in the vanilla extract, stirring until the mixture achieves a creamy consistency.
  4. Fold in Raspberries: Carefully fold the fresh raspberries into the mixture. Handle these delicate gems gently to maintain their beautiful shape.
  5. Transfer to Baking Dish: Pour the mixture into your prepared baking dish, spreading it evenly with your spatula.
  6. Bake to Perfection: Place your dish in the preheated oven, allowing it to bake for about 30-35 minutes, until the edges are set, and the center has a slight jiggle. The aroma wafting through the air will have everyone eagerly anticipating the final result.
  7. Cool and Serve: Once baked, let your creation cool for a bit before slicing. The cooled dish garners a lovely texture and becomes even more enticing.

Chef’s Notes & Helpful Tips

  • Make Ahead: This delightful raspberry treat can be made in advance! Prepare the mixture and store it in the fridge for up to 24 hours. Bake just before serving for an unforgettable warm dessert.
  • Cooking Alternatives: If you’re tight on time, consider using an air fryer for a quicker version. Adjust the cooking time to about 20-25 minutes at 300°F (150°C) to achieve that perfect balance.
  • Customization Ideas: Feel free to sprinkle in some white chocolate chips for added richness or a dash of lemon zest for extra zing!

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When crafting this delightful raspberry recipe, steer clear of these pitfalls:

  • Overmixing the Batter: This might lead to a dense texture. Gently fold to retain fluffiness.
  • Using Overripe or Soft Berries: These can turn mushy during baking. Opt for firm, fresh raspberries for the best visual and textural results.
  • Ignoring Oven Calibration: Every oven is different; check your dish a few minutes early to ensure it doesn’t overbake.

FAQs

Q: Can I use frozen raspberries instead of fresh?
A: Absolutely! Just remember to thaw and drain excess moisture before incorporating them into the mixture. They can still deliver exceptional flavor!

Q: How do I know when it’s finished baking?
A: Check for firm edges with a slight jiggle in the center. This ensures your dish is perfectly set, yet creamy.

Q: Can I make this recipe gluten-free?
A: Yes! The main ingredients are naturally gluten-free, but check all your added ingredients to ensure they meet gluten-free standards.

Q: How long can I store leftovers?
A: Store any leftovers in the fridge for about 3-4 days. To extend their life, freeze any leftovers with care for up to 3 months.

Q: What’s the best way to serve this dish?
A: Serve chilled or at room temperature to fully enjoy the creamy texture and contrasting tartness of the raspberries.

Creamy Raspberry Delight

5 Stars 4 Stars 3 Stars 2 Stars 1 Star No reviews
  • Author: mohamed
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 35 minutes
  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 10 servings 1x
  • Category: Dessert
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: American
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A luscious dessert that balances sweet and tart raspberry flavors, perfect for any occasion.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ups Fresh Raspberries
  • 8 oz Cream Cheese
  • 3/4 cup Sugar
  • 1 tsp Vanilla Extract
  • 3 Eggs

Instructions

  1. Prep the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Mix the Base: In a mixing bowl, combine the cream cheese and sugar, blending until smooth.
  3. Incorporate Eggs and Vanilla: Add the eggs one at a time, whisking them in thoroughly. Stir in the vanilla extract.
  4. Fold in Raspberries: Carefully fold the fresh raspberries into the mixture.
  5. Transfer to Baking Dish: Pour the mixture into your prepared baking dish.
  6. Bake to Perfection: Bake for about 30-35 minutes until set with a slight jiggle in the center.
  7. Cool and Serve: Allow to cool before slicing and serving.

Notes

You can prepare the mixture a day in advance. Bake just before serving for a warm treat. Consider using an air fryer for a quicker version.
